Marathon Petroleum has reaffirmed its commitment to maritime workforce development in Alaska with a new contribution to the Alaska Vocational Technical Center (AVTEC). This investment, totaling over $200,000 since 2018, supports scholarships and training programs, modernizing AVTEC’s facilities and expanding access to credentialing for students pursuing maritime careers. The funding has upgraded bridge simulators and instructional technology, provided oil-spill response training vessels, and offered direct scholarships to over 30 students, reducing financial barriers to their education.
